Job description

The Colne Practice has an exciting opportunity for a hardworking, enthusiastic and innovative pharmacy technician to join our team on a part-time basis for 20-25 hours per week, working Monday to Friday.

This is an exciting opportunity to work within a supportive and dynamic multidisciplinary team, delivering safe, efficient, and patient-focused medicines management services. You will play a key role in ensuring that patients receive timely and appropriate medication, including those in care homes and assisted living settings. Additionally, you will support clinical staff in optimising prescribing practices.

Main duties of the job
  • Request prescriptions accurately and efficiently in accordance with NHS and practice protocols
  • Process repeat prescription requests and liaise with clinicians as needed
  • Provide advice to patients on the safe use of medications, including over-the-counter products where appropriate
  • Support medicines reconciliation and prescription queries
  • Assist in audits and quality improvement initiatives related to prescribing and medicines management
  • Work collaboratively with GPs, nurses, pharmacists and other practice staff to support the safe and effective use of medicines
  • Maintain accurate patient records using the clinical system (EMIS)
About us

The Colne Practice is a friendly GP practice with a list size of approximately 10,500 patients. Our team comprises 7 GP partners, 2 practice nurses, 1 HCA, 2 clinical pharmacists and reception and admin teams.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
